40POSITION PURPOSE:
Assists in managing, supervising and continually improving the processes, operations, and performance of Diagnostic Imaging and Pain Management.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
Manages the daily operations and develops, implements, and monitors plan for patient care services in the Diagnostic Imaging and Pain Management departments.
Assists in coordinating and assigning sufficient, appropriate personnel to maintain continuity and quality care.
Assesses quality of patient care and coordinates patient care services with patients, staff, physicians, and other departments.
Directs all human resource functions within the department including staffing, staff relations including performance management, employee satisfaction, and conflict management
Oversees scheduling, recruitment, payroll, and student engagements
Ensures on-going compliance with federal, state and local agencies; The Joint Commission, ACR, and all regulatory agencies
Assists in identifying customer needs, recommending and developing quality programs/services to meet those needs within the department(s) or in conjunction with other departments in support of the Medical Center’s mission and vision.
Implements orientation, in-service training and continuing education programs for all persons in the department(s).
Reviews and makes recommendations regarding the qualifications and competence of department personnel who provide patient services.
Implements and enforces policies and procedures to ensure departmental effectiveness; recommends revisions as needed.
Participates in the budgeting, vendor relations and other processes.
Implements and maintains documentation as required by professional and organizational standards, including by not limited to, incidents, discipline/counseling, competencies, schedules, orientation, policies and procedures, proposals for equipment, supplies, capital expenditures, staff meetings, time and attendance.
In the absence of the DID Director, assumes the role of the Director.
Performs other duties deemed necessary.
